Addressing Wisconsin's Dairy Farming Challenges

Wisconsin is renowned for being the leading dairy state in the United States, contributing nearly 20% of the nation’s total milk supply. However, the dairy industry in Wisconsin faces significant challenges, particularly concerning environmental sustainability. According to a recent report, dairy farming contributes substantially to water pollution, and nearly 30% of Wisconsin’s lakes and rivers are impaired, primarily due to agricultural runoff. This environmental burden poses a threat not only to the ecosystem but also to the long-term viability of dairy farming in the state, which is critical to Wisconsin’s economy.

The challenges faced are particularly acute in rural areas, which comprise a major part of Wisconsin's dairy farming landscape. Family-owned farms struggle with the rising costs of sustainable practices, leading to a reliance on traditional methods that may be less environmentally friendly. Furthermore, a significant demographic of farmers lacks access to the latest technological advancements that would allow them to optimize their production sustainably. According to the Wisconsin Department of Agriculture, Trade and Consumer Protection, nearly 70% of dairy farms are small to medium-sized, often lacking the finances necessary to invest in technology or training that promotes sustainable practices.

To address these pressing issues, the grant program focuses on developing digital tools that promote sustainable dairy farming practices among Wisconsin's dairy farmers. By leveraging cutting-edge technology, this initiative aims to reduce waste and costs while improving milk production efficiency. The program provides farmers with actionable insights derived from data analytics, enabling informed decision-making in their operations. This tailored approach not only targets the dairy industry's challenges but also intends to uphold Wisconsin's agricultural heritage by fostering environmentally responsible farming.

Eligibility for this grant is primarily focused on dairy farmers throughout Wisconsin, specifically targeting those who exhibit a commitment to sustainable practices and demonstrate the potential for technological integration. Applicants are required to provide documentation of their current farming practices, highlighting any existing environmental challenges they face. A comprehensive application includes plans for how they intend to implement the new tools and technologies that the grant will provide.

The realities of the application process underscore the importance of clear communication between grant applicants and program administrators. It is critical for applicants to articulate how their adoption of these new tools will lead to measurable outcomes in both production efficiency and environmental impact. For instance, farmers will need to outline specific metrics they plan to track, such as reductions in water usage or waste production. Given that Wisconsin's dairy farms vary widely in scale and infrastructure, a personalized approach in assessing applications will ensure equitable access to the resources provided by this grant.
